Internet Access in Wilsall, Montana
Wilsall features a total of 7 broadband providers marketing residential connections. Including business Internet, that's 10 Internet providers overall,. (Some might be "doubles", since many providers list residential service and business service under separate branches.)
Viasat Internet (formerly Exede) is the most likely choice in Wilsall. The provider is available to practically one hundred percent of Wilsall. HughesNet is also a common choice, providing virtually one hundred percent of local addresses with predominantly Satellite broadband service. HughesNet's fastest package in Wilsall is 25 megabits per second.
Since the majority of houses come pre-wired for one phone provider and one cable company, the majority of Wilsall residents have 2-3 wired Internet providers to choose from. 99.04% of Wilsall residents are limited to one or fewer choices for their broadband service provider. The “Connected” metric is a citywide average based on FCC data showing the density of broadband options at the census block level.
This statistic is drawn from the population in census blocks not served by at least one wired broadband provider.
25 Mbps download and 3 Mbps upload is the minimum speed for an Internet connection to be classified as “Broadband” by the FCC.
